Jericho Rosales (MNS photo)

Jericho Rosales has apologized to Jennylyn Mercado after he backed out from their supposed reunion movie “Almost Is Not Enough,” which is an official entry to this year’s Metro Manila Film Festival.

Rosales and Mercado first teamed up in the acclaimed movie “Walang Forever” in 2015, for which they won acting awards in the MMFF.

It has since been reported that Derek Ramsay will now play his role in the movie.

In an interview, Rosales explained why he decided not to do the movie, which will be directed again by Dan Villegas.

“Hindi lang ako preparado ngayon. Hindi ko gustong gamitin ‘yung tatay ko or something (but) I just realized na hindi ako prepaado for a project this year. Ang daming nangyari sa akin. Parang nahirapan ako. Nag-iba ang direction ng mga gusto kong gawin,” said Rosales whose father passed away last March.

Rosales, who is ready to work again on his upcoming TV series “Love Will Lead You Back,” admitted that he has already apologized to Mercado and Villegas for what happened.

“I love Dan, I love Jen. I saw Jen yesterday (Tuesday) and briefly I said, ‘Pasensiya na’ at naiintindihan naman nila. I want to apologize to everyone who thought na magkakasama kami ni Jen. Hindi pa naman huli ang lahat. Personally gusto ko makatrabaho si Jen. She’s one of the best actresses na nakarabaho ko, na masarap makasama,” Rosales said.

“Hindi ko lang nakita ang sarili ko doon sa sitwasyon na ‘yon. Alam ko ang sarili ko. It’s not that first time na umartas ako sa proyekto. May panahon na na-offer ako ng somehing at bago mag-roll sasabihin ko hindi ako handa. Ibig sabihin may nangyari sa akin. Ayaw kong maging basura sa set, ayaw kong maging iresponsable, pahirap sa set. I’d rather be honest than pretend na okay ako,” the actor added.(MNS)
